Transaction 2d661dd6202538cd058f97091a624cbc2a70929afd4b7ab2189972801099f811
1 Input
2 Outputs
- 2d661dd6202538cd058f97091a624cbc2a70929afd4b7ab2189972801099f811:0
- 2d661dd6202538cd058f97091a624cbc2a70929afd4b7ab2189972801099f811:1
value 2971
address 14LTk8efeSnRbYZagG24HbPyNtWXG3beav
value 581938
address 18gK7DvF2bRnQK4WLAGjDS1KxmSgRWNYRV